The ingredients needed to make Hummus:
- Prepare 150 grams chickpeas
- Prepare 5 tbsp tahini paste
- Get 3 cloves garlic
- Get Half a cup olive oil

Instructions to make Hummus:
- Soak chickpeas for 24hours - Drain water and let it dry in a cool temperature.
- In a blender mix all the ingredients and blend until the prepared consistency that you like
